Deniz found that the specific rate of breakage of clinker, trass, and limestone in a laboratory ball mill under standard conditions can be expressed in terms of feed size and ball diameter. The results confirmed that the specific rate of breakage was higher for smaller-diameter balls (9.5 mm) than larger-diameter balls (25.4 mm and 41 …
A pilot-scale Loesche VRM was used to determine the power required to grind 100 t/h of the same limestone as used at Kusile (work index of 12 kWh/t) with a top size of 19 mm to a 85% and 95% passing 45 µm product. A significant power saving of 39.2% was observed for the dry VRM compared to the wet ball mill (37.7% for the circuit).

When clinker cooler air is used for coal mill heating, the fine carry-over dust can add large amounts of inert 'ash' to the ground coal. This can interfere with combustion and limit kiln output. The abrasive dust also accelerates equipment wear and makes burner pipe and snowmen buildups more likely. Dusty clinker can also have poor ...

Ball mills are cylindrical devices that rotate around a horizontal axis and use steel balls to grind the clinker and additives into a fine powder. Vertical roller mills, on the other hand, use rollers to grind the clinker and additives, which are fed into the top of the mill and then ground between the rollers and the table below.

Clinker cooler serves two main objective of cooling clinker from temperature of about 1350 0C to the temperature (65-150 0C) where it can be handled by conveyors like pan conveyors, chain, Elevators etc. and heat recovery from hot clinker coming out of kiln. A huge development has happened in clinker coolers designs and types as well.
